Novinky v GenerateBlocks Pro 2.3.0: modální okna, vyskakovací okna, tooltipy a mnoho dalšího

Žádné komentáře

 
Novinky v GenerateBlocks Pro 2.3.0: modální okna, vyskakovací okna, tooltipy a mnoho dalšího
12 aktuálních bloků GenerateBlocks

Není to tak dávno, co jsem zde publikoval funkci pro vytvoření tlačítek pro otevření modálního okna bez zásuvných modulů ve WordPressu a minulý měsíc další funkci pro přidání tooltipů. No, včera GenerateBlocks ve své aktualizaci 2.3.0 své verze Pro přidal tuto možnost mnohem flexibilnější a s mnoha dalšími možnostmi, které vám mohou ušetřit nějaký plugin.

Jedná se o překryvné panely (nevím, zda je to nejlepší překlad pro "překryvné panely") s podmínkami.

Překryvné panely GenerateBlocks Pro 2.3 umožňují přidávat libovolný obsah do interaktivních prvků, jako jsou vyskakovací okna, posuvná okna, modální a nemodální okna, tooltipy, panely mimo plátno a dokonce i mega menu.

Ačkoli jsou GenerateBlocks a GeneratePress známé tím, že poskytují čistý, lehký a optimalizovaný kód, musím ještě analyzovat dopad těchto panelů na DOM a porovnat množství prvků a hloubku, kterou přidávají, abych věděl, ve kterých případech bude lepší použít tento nový nástroj nebo jen HTML a CSS, které obětují své zajímavé možnosti podmíněných pravidel.

GenerateBlocks nepřidá nový blok do své kolekce 12. Co uvidíme, jsou tyto dvě nové možnosti ve správci: Překryvné panely a Podmínky.

Novinky v GenerateBlocks Pro 2.3.0: modální okna, vyskakovací okna, tooltipy a mnoho dalšího 1

Chcete-li začít vytvářet první modal, popup nebo tooltip, klikněte na Překryvné panely a vpravo najdete možnosti jejich konfigurace.

Nyní můžete otestovat jeho funkce vytvořením libovolného obsahu uvnitř kontejneru GenerateBlocks (nebo jiného prvku), aniž byste zatím museli zkoumat možnosti konfigurace Podmínek.

Novinky v GenerateBlocks Pro 2.3.0: modální okna, vyskakovací okna, tooltipy a mnoho dalšího 2

K dispozici jsou spouštěče (akce nebo okolnosti, které spustí danou věc s obsahem, který se má zobrazit):

  • Klikněte. Obsah, který se zobrazí po kliknutí na tlačítko, obrázek, odkaz atd., je aktivován.
  • Při najetí myší se aktivuje, když uživatel najede na prvek.
  • Klikněte nebo najeďte myší. Kombinujte kliknutí a najetí myší.
  • Záměr ukončení: Zobrazí se, když se uživatel pokusí opustit stránku a přesune ukazatel na začátek prohlížeče.
  • Procentuální posouvání: Zobrazí se poté, co uživatel sjede dolů na zadané procento stránky.
  • Časové zpoždění: Zobrazí se po nastaveném čase.
  • Vlastní události jsou spouštěny specifickými akcemi, například při přidání položky do košíku WooCommerce (`wc-blocks_added_to_cart`).

Pak se můžete podívat na podmínky a vyzkoušet si možnosti. Ačkoli jsem ještě neměl čas použít všechny kombinace, to málo, co jsem již mohl vyzkoušet, se zdá být velmi užitečné.

Novinky v GenerateBlocks Pro 2.3.0: modální okna, vyskakovací okna, tooltipy a mnoho dalšího 3

Pokud spouštěče nabízejí dobrou paletu možností, podmínky výrazně zvyšují jejich možnosti.

Podmínky mohou být založeny na široké škále parametrů, což vám umožňuje podrobnou kontrolu:

  • Autor: Zobrazí překryvy obsahu konkrétních autorů.
  • Cookie: Zobrazení nebo skrytí překryvných prvků v závislosti na přítomnosti nebo hodnotách souborů cookie.
  • Datum a čas. Překryvy plánování pro konkrétní data, časy nebo opakující se události.
  • Zařízení - zobrazí nebo skryje překryvné prvky podle stolního počítače, tabletu nebo mobilního zařízení.
  • Jazyk: Segmentujte uživatele podle jazyka stránky.
  • Umístění: Zobrazí překryvy na konkrétních stránkách, příspěvcích nebo souborech. Umístění lze také nakonfigurovat pro celý web nebo na tak vysoké úrovni detailu, jako je stránka 404 nebo podstránky.
  • Vlastní polepříspěvku lze použít ke spuštění překryvů (např. zobrazení překryvu u příspěvků s určitou hodnotou meta).
  • Parametr dotazu - cílové adresy URL s konkrétními řetězci dotazů (např. `?utm_source=newsletter`). To je velmi užitečné, pokud provozujete reklamy a chcete zobrazovat pouze nabídky založené na konkrétních parametrech dotazu pro konkrétní kampaň.
  • Referrer: Zaměřuje se na návštěvníky přicházející z konkrétních domén nebo adres URL.
  • Možnosti webu - Úprava nastavení webu WordPress pro dané podmínky.
  • Uživatelská metadata, personalizace podle údajů uživatelského profilu.
  • Role uživatele: Zobrazení obsahu registrovaným uživatelům, správcům, odběratelům nebo hostům.

Seznam ostatních možností najdete podrobně v tomto příspěvku nebo v tomto průvodci pro panely a v tomto průvodci pro podmínky s dokumentací, příklady, tipy a snímky obrazovky.

A pokud byste raději chtěli, aby vám někdo názorně vysvětlil, jak začít, Kyle z The Admin Bar to již udělal v tomto videu.

Stále si myslím, že ačkoli na jejich fóru podpory nabízejí velmi dobrý zákaznický servis s velmi užitečnými odpověďmi na všechny otázky, křivka učení pro využití mnoha možností GenerateBlocks je stále trochu strmá. Tím spíše pro nováčky nebo ty, kteří jsou zvyklí na buildery jako Elementor. Přesto bych GB neměnil za žádný builder nebo kolekci bloků, protože jeho vývoj, i když pomalý, se mi zdá správný.

Související články

Napsat komentář

Este blog se aloja en LucusHost

LucusHost, el mejor hosting